Xiaomi has announced that the 212W HyperCharge Power Bank 25000 is set to launch globally. This handy gadget was first funded through crowdfunding in China last year, where it is already available for purchase. Now, the company has added this product to its international website, and it can also be found in Xiaomi’s stores located in Japan and Hong Kong.

Specifications and Features

As the name indicates, the 212W HyperCharge Power Bank boasts a maximum output of 212W. Users can charge up to three devices at once using a USB-A and two USB-C ports. The first USB-C port can deliver up to 140W and is compatible with the PD 3.1 protocol. The second USB-C port is limited to 45W, while the USB-A port can provide up to 120W. When all ports are utilized, the USB-C outputs adjust to 65W and 27W, while the USB-A continues to offer 120W.

Battery Life and Design

This power bank comes equipped with a 90.8Wh battery, which is sufficient to recharge an iPhone 15 nearly five times or give a Macbook Pro about 0.7 of a full charge. It can recharge itself through a maximum 100W input in just 2.5 hours. On the front, there is a color display that shows useful information, like the current battery level and charging status. The device features transparency on three sides, which Xiaomi describes as a “geek-chic interior.” Additionally, it includes a low-current mode along with nine safety protection features.

Pricing and Availability

It is still unclear when the Xiaomi 212W HyperCharge Power Bank 25000 will be available in other regions and at what cost. In Japan, it is priced at 12,980 (~$87), while in Hong Kong, it retails for HK$599 (~$77). Interestingly, there is also a listing for the Xiaomi 212W HyperCharge Power Bank 24500 on the Xiaomi global website, which seems to be similar to the 25000 model.
